Daniel Padim- Great Fingerstyle From Brazil

Here is the young Brazilian guitarist Daniel Padim playing his original “Fantasy vs Reality” from his recent album entitled “Looking Up to Giants“.

This is a short bio about Daniel that I’ve found on his youtube channel:
I play the guitar since I was 8 years old, now I´m 26. I´ve been playing classical guitar, flamenco guitar, brazilian choro, but since 2004 I´m focused on acoustic fingestyle and it was what I most liked to play until now. The fingerstyle opens a wide horizon for creativity and give you the chance to put together several styles in just one thing, and that is what moves me.
Some of my musical inspirations are Tommy Emmanuel, Antoine Dufour, Don Ross, Justin King. On the other hand there are some guys that somehow influence my music too, those are Joe Satriani, Steve Vai, John Petrucci, John Mayer.
